Historic Edmonton Oilers House Drops $400K in Price
A piece of Edmonton Oilers history is on the market, and the price has dropped to a cool $2.9 million.
This secluded home, formerly owned by Peter Pocklington, overlooks Hawrelak Park and the river valley. Pocklington, renowned for bringing Wayne Gretzky to the Oilers, owned the team from 1976 to 1998, during their iconic "Dynasty Era."
The house boasts seven bedrooms, eight bathrooms, an outdoor pool, hot tub, and patio.
Many significant hockey deals took place within its walls. Though the house needs some upgrades, the kitchen is recently updated, and the screened porch offers a peaceful view of the river.
The neighborhood adds to its hockey cachet, with close proximity to current Oilers star Connor McDavid and owner Daryl Katz.
